What companies run services between Annecy, France and Bulle, Canton of Fribourg, Switzerland?

You can take a bus from Annecy - Bus Station to Bulle, gare routière via Lausanne, Parc Vélodrome, Lausanne, gare, Lausanne, Palézieux, Palézieux, gare, and Romont FR, gare in around 4h 48m. Alternatively, you can take a train from Annecy to Bulle via Genève and Palézieux in around 4h 18m.
